1. A terminal comprising:
a receiver that receives configuration information of a sounding reference signal (SRS) resource set used for a codebook-based transmission, the SRS resource set including three or more SRS resources with a different number of SRS ports; and
a processor that, when a codebook-based transmission and a full power transmission mode 2 are configured, determines one of the three or more SRS resources based on 2-bit SRS resource index (SRI) field included in downlink control information.
